Quick Summary
The Department of the Navy, specifically NAVSUP Weapon Systems Support Mechanicsburg, has issued a Solicitation for Hexagon Head Cap Screws (SCREW,CAP,HEXAGON H). This opportunity is designated as a Total Small Business Set-Aside and involves the procurement of critical "Special Emphasis Material" for crucial shipboard systems. The solicitation requires First Article Testing (FAT) and adherence to stringent quality and traceability standards. Proposals are due by April 8, 2026.
Scope of Work
This procurement is for 5/16 inch, 1-inch length, Grade 400 Hexagon Head Cap Screws, manufactured to MIL-DTL-1222 specifications. The material is classified as Level I/SUBSAFE "Special Emphasis Material," necessitating strict control procedures to prevent the use of incorrect or defective components in critical shipboard systems. Key requirements include:
- Destructive Government First Article Testing (FAT), with samples not counting towards contract quantity.
- Compliance with numerous specifications including ANSI/ASQ Z1.4, QQ-N-281, ASTM-A574, ASTM-F606, MIL-STD-792, MIL-DTL-1222, ISO 9001, ISO 10012, ISO/IEC 17025, MIL-I-45208, MIL-STD-45662, ANSI/NCSL Z540.3, and T9074-AS-GIB-010/271.
- Provision of one additional fastener per heat/lot for traceability.
- Testing certifications for Liquid Penetrant Inspection and Wedge Tensile Tests.
- Strict configuration control, requiring PCO approval for waivers, deviations, and Engineering Change Proposals (ECPs).
- Mercury-free materials.

Quality Assurance & Traceability
Contractors must implement and maintain a quality system in accordance with ISO 9001 (or MIL-I-45208 as an alternate) and calibration systems per ISO 10012 or ANSI-Z540.3 with ISO-17025 (or MIL-STD-45662 as an alternate). Government Quality Assurance (GQA) at the source is required.
- Traceability: Mandatory from material to certification test reports, using unique traceability numbers.
- Material Marking: Permanent marking per MIL-STD-792 and MIL-DTL-1222, including material symbol, manufacturer ID, and traceability marking.
- Certifications: Certificates of Compliance are required for all items, especially for Special Emphasis Material, with specific content requirements.
- Inspection: Receiving and final inspections, including 100% inspection of material verification data, traceability, and NDT certifications. Lot acceptance is based on zero defects.
